The Google File System is a scalable distributed file system designed to meet the rapidly growing data storage needs of Google. It provides fault tolerance on inexpensive commodity hardware and high aggregate performance to large numbers of clients. The key design drivers were the assumptions that components often fail, files are huge, writes are append-only, and concurrent appending is important. The system has a single master that manages metadata and assigns chunks to chunkservers, which store replicated file chunks. Clients communicate directly with chunkservers to read and write large, sequentially accessed files in chunks of 64MB.
